Sr. Delivery Manager responsible for platform performance in data engineering at Early Warning. Leading day-to-day operations and collaborating with teams for successful client implementations.
Responsibilities
Oversees platform architecture requirements and recommends changes to ensure adequate performance requirements are satisfied.
Works closely with the Production Control Analysts and Technology Operations in day-to-day support functions and with others as necessary to ensure successful new client implementations.
Participates in platform projects to ensure reliability, scalability, functionality, capacity, and performance requirements are not adversely impacted.
Performs user acceptance testing (UAT) and deploys code into production.
Documents all new application functionality, including workflow diagrams, and assists in training Production Control Staff.
Provides day to day oversight of the systems and overall functionality and performance which includes recommendation and/or approval of changes to the application environment(s).
Responsible for taking immediate action to resolve critical issues and/or problems related to platform(s) and performance.
Monitors and analyzes day to day performance of assigned platforms to ensure required performance is maintained.
Works with Director Delivery Lead to create and maintain Disaster Recovery plans for all assigned applications.
Requirements
Bachelor’s Degree in Computer Science, Business, or related field or equivalent experience.
Five plus years of knowledge and/or experience in development, project management, and requirements for systems performance and reliability.
Knowledge and/or experience in financial institution operations related to assigned platform capabilities.
Ability to analyze problems and review multiple alternate solutions including analysis of advantages and disadvantages and make decisions.
Ability to relate business needs to system capabilities and to fully understand the role of the systems and impacts to the business.
Advanced knowledge of platform architecture systems and requirements.
Knowledge and/or experience with customer implementations is a plus.
Effective leadership and the ability to manage multiple priorities
Strong attention to detail and accuracy.
Effective verbal and written communications skills.
